CVE-2015-3330

UnknownEPSS 14.08%

Last modified

CVE-2015-3330 is a vulnerability of currently unknown severity. The php_handler function in sapi/apache2handler/sapi_apache2.c in PHP before 5.4.40, 5.5.x before 5.5.24, and 5.6.x before 5.6.8, when the Apache HTTP Server 2.4.x is used, allows remote attackers to cause a denial of service (application crash) or possibly execute arbitrary code via pipelined HTTP requests that result in a "deconfigured interpreter.". EPSS estimates a 14.08% chance of exploitation in the next 30 days.
